Transaction 8dce16490e259de32fe72e523aad5625c32941193c7525534ce20fbedebef904
1 Input
1 Output
-
8dce16490e259de32fe72e523aad5625c32941193c7525534ce20fbedebef904:0
- value
- 38013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 877d9a13c6b56b83a828059ef2ebc81eac523bab OP_EQUAL
- address
- 3E3RcQp9VVAoGPF6zQHeqSFJdHiAUxAZJn